Author or modify Azure TypeSpec API specifications. USE FOR: Any task that creates, modifies, or troubleshoots .tsp files or TypeSpec API specifications — including but not limited to API versioning evolution(add new preview version, add new stable version), ARM resource type(tracked, proxy, extension, child resources) or data-plane resource definitions, resource operations (CRUD, PATCH, custom actions, paging, async/Long Running Operations), models, enums, unions, properties, decorators, constraints, parameters, and swagger-to-TypeSpec conversion. DO NOT USE FOR: SDK generation from TypeSpec, releasing SDK packages, single MCP tool calls that do not require multi-step workflows. TOOLS/COMMANDS: azsdk_typespec_generate_authoring_plan, azsdk_run_typespec_validation

App Store screenshot generation skill with two workflows: (A) AI-powered: fetches app metadata via `asc` CLI, analyzes screenshots with Claude vision, writes a ScreenPlan JSON, then generates final marketing screenshots via Gemini (`asc app-shots generate`), and optionally translates them (`asc app-shots translate`). (B) HTML-based (deterministic): writes a CompositionPlan JSON with precise device placement, text overlays, and backgrounds, then runs `asc app-shots html` to produce a self-contained HTML page with real device mockup frames and client-side PNG export — no AI needed. Use this skill when: (1) User asks to "create App Store screenshots" or "generate screenshot plan" (2) User asks to "make an HTML screenshot page" or "compose screenshots with mockups" (3) User mentions "asc-app-shots", "app-shots html", "composition plan", or screenshot marketing (4) User wants deterministic, reproducible screenshot layouts with device mockups (5) User wants AI-generated screenshots via Gemini
